What You'll Be Doing
The Business Application Specialist is responsible for managing the initiation, execution and delivery of Private Wealth Management Advisory Programs, and providing coaching support to program participants.
The focus is to work with Private Banking, Wood Gundy, CIBC Private Investment Counsel, Wealth Planning group and Insurance, Trust and Estate Planning teams to help them in increasing the skill sets of their Advisors and Associates and their sales force effectiveness. The Business Application Specialist will also lead and/or support the implementation of new training initiatives aligned with our business.

The expected annualized base salary range for this role is $75,870 to $104,320.
The base salary is determined by a variety of factors, including the candidate's skills, experience, and job-related knowledge, as well as geographic location and specific business needs. Our compensation philosophy supports ongoing growth and development, enabling progression within the salary range as team members advance in their roles.
In addition to base pay, compensation for this role includes participation in an annual discretionary incentive or bonus program.

How You'll Succeed
Provide leadership against Business priorities- Ensure business requirements are understood and implemented as per expectations. You will lead a National onboarding training program to support the priority of talent acquisition across Canada and support training programs for Wealth Advisors and Associates across Canada to reinforce priorities to deepen client relationships and market share. You will be accountable for the timely implementation, delivery, evaluation, maintenance and ongoing enhancement of Advisory Programs in accordance with evolving business needs.
Facilitate Advisory Programs and provide individualized learning support to program participants- You will support learners and their leaders with program expectations, learning curriculum, progress and coaching as required and provide facilitation, virtual, conference calls and synchronous training as required to new and existing learners within Private Wealth Management. You will proactively and on an ongoing basis, identify opportunities for program enhancements, revamps and continuous improvements; and advocate for, propose and implement plans for delivering on these changes. You will keep current on all issues concerning IIROC regulations and other education requirements.
Lead or participate in firm strategic initiatives and cross-functional projects, as required- Your program management skills will be required to lead and participate in multiple and diverse projects, while working with the Practice Management and Training & Development teams, to explore innovative ways to deliver content, focusing on your ability to prioritize, both at the strategic level, and on operational basis.
Business Acumen- You operate with considerable independence to identify priorities and address policy and program implementation and customization requirements, in a fast-paced environment and on complex projects comprised of internal and external partners and vendors and fostering strong relationships. You will maintain current knowledge of the industry, Brokerage and Retail segments, and the complexities and characteristics of the business, requiring frequent travel within Canada
Who You Are
You're a certified professional. You have an Undergraduate degree in business or economics, MBA is an asset and you have successfully obtained the CFP, CIM or CFA accreditation.
You can demonstrate a highly developed knowledge of the wealth management business and have 8 to 10 years of experience in the industry, providing you with awareness of business issues, processes, and outcomes as they impact Private Wealth Management and our clients.
